According to recent data, the average cost of a new garage door installation is around $1,151 to $1,869. However, this price can vary significantly depending on several factors, including the type and material of the door, the size of the door, and the complexity of the installation.Factors Affecting New Garage Door Installation Prices
There are several factors that can impact the cost of a new garage door installation. Some of the key factors include:- Material and Style: Different materials and styles of garage doors can vary significantly in price. For example, a basic steel door can cost around $300 to $500, while a premium wood door can cost $1,000 to $2,000 or more.
- Size of the Door: Larger garage doors require more materials and labor to install, which can increase the overall cost.
- Installation Complexity: Installing a garage door can be a relatively straightforward process, but it can also involve complex tasks such as structural repairs, custom sizing, or low-headroom configurations, which can add to the cost.
- Automatic Opener: Installing an automatic garage door opener can add an additional $600 to $1,200 to the overall cost.
- Additional Features: Some garage doors come with additional features such as windows, insulation, or decorative trim, which can increase the cost.
Cost Breakdown of New Garage Door Installation
To give you a better idea of the costs involved, here's a breakdown of the average costs for different types of garage doors:- Basic Steel Door: $300 to $500
- Mid-Range Wood Door: $800 to $1,200
- Premium Wood Door: $1,000 to $2,000 or more
- Automatic Opener: $600 to $1,200
- Insulation and Decorative Trim: $200 to $500

Regional Labor Costs and Installation Fees
In addition to the cost of the garage door itself, you'll also need to factor in the cost of labor and installation fees. Regional labor costs can vary significantly, with some areas charging as much as $100 to $150 per hour.Where to Find Affordable New Garage Door Installation Prices
